### Step 2: Migrate Resizely's batch worker configuration

Before approving this step, verify that the Resizely CLI no longer reads credentials from positional arguments; version 4 sources them exclusively from the configuration file, which is read with restrictive permissions at startup. Confirm the worker runs as the unprivileged account created in Step 1 and that output paths are sandboxed. The full set of configuration values the CLI consumes is as follows.

config for yahof-tajop:
zorath:
  pin: 7493
  metrics_host: metrics.zorath.tolvaqsys.internal
  tenant: praiel
  seal: seal_fd9cd4f1

- [ ] Before we rotate the Quillhatch signing keys, double-check the notifier fan-out queue isn't backed up. Last ceremony, Pellwick's alert storm hit the rate limiter and downstream pagers lagged by 20 minutes. If the backpressure gauge on the Fanfold dashboard is above 70%, pause the ceremony and drain the queue first. Seriously, don't skip this — a silent fan-out stall means nobody sees the rollback window close. Once the queue is green, unseal the backup shard with the passphrase below.

vault phrase of yaguf-hahaf = druath-holix

**Q: The Fennel gateway keeps hitting its open-file limit — how do we hunt the leaked descriptors?**

A: Run the descriptor snapshot script twice, ten minutes apart, and diff the output. Leaked sockets usually trace back to the retry pool. Attach the diff to the ticket before restarting. The script lives in the sealed ops vault; unseal it with the recovery passphrase below.

vault phrase of kafog-fahog = ulavan-druion-istwyn-tamael-juleth-nordor

## Changed defaults

Heads up: the Ledgerline tax-rate lookup cache now defaults to a 15-minute TTL instead of 24 hours. Turns out rates in the Veldt County sandbox were going stale mid-demo, which was embarrassing. Eviction is now LRU rather than FIFO, and the cache warms on boot. If you're reviewing, check that nothing hardcodes the old TTL. The new defaults land as follows.

deployment values, bajop-taweg:
holwyn:
  log_level: debug
  metrics_host: metrics.holwyn.zemvarsys.internal
  pool_size: 32